NetherRealm recently announced Mortal Kombat 1 for Xbox Series XlS, PlayStation 5, Nintendo Switch and PC with a release date for September 19, 2023. Since then pre-orders have gone and as well as store pages which reveal the system requirements in order to install the game.

Spotted by PC Gamer, Mortal Kombat 1 will require 100GB to install according to the official Steam page.

This would carry over to the Xbox Series XlS and PlayStation 5 consoles and for the Nintendo Switch that remains to be seen. The install size sure has gotten larger for video games these days.
